Tim wrote:
> But can it be installed without dragging in a slew of KDE at the
> same time?  And how would you install it, anyway?  I tried "yum
> install kdm" last night, but get a no package available error
> response.  Without installing KDE I don't know what I'm looking for
> to try and install KDM.

$ yum whatprovides '*bin/kdm'
[...]
kdebase-workspace.i386 : K Desktop Environment - Workspace

Installing that on my system would pull in 25 packages (and 74MB).  I
didn't select KDE at install time and haven't installed any kde apps -
yet.  Disk and bandwidth are reasonably cheap for me, so that doesn't
seem like a very high price to pay to check out another display
manager.  YMMV.  :-)
